What Is FSC? An Overview for Procurement Professionals

FSC stands for the Forest Stewardship Council, an independent, non-profit organization that sets the global standards for responsible forest management. Its mission is to ensure that forests are utilized in a way that maintains biodiversity, benefits local communities, and remains economically viable for the long term.

For businesses and yoga brands, when a product carries the FSC label, it guarantees that the raw materials—such as natural rubber—originate from forests managed according to strict environmental and social criteria. By choosing FSC-certified rubber, you are ensuring your supply chain supports responsibly cared-for forests rather than contributing to illegal exploitation and deforestation.

Core Values: The 10 Principles of Responsible Forest Management

Established in 1993 in response to growing global concerns about large-scale deforestation and unethical logging practices, the FSC brought together environmental groups, businesses, and local communities to create a credible, unified system for verifying sustainable forestry.

To maintain global standards, the FSC operates on 10 core Principles (FSC-STD-01-001 V5-2) that all certified forests must follow. For brands committed to ethical sourcing, these principles serve as a robust risk-management framework:

  1. Compliance with Laws: Forest operations must follow all applicable laws and FSC requirements.
  2. Workers’ Rights and Employment Conditions: Forestry activities must maintain or improve the social and economic well-being of workers.
  3. Indigenous Peoples’ Rights: Management must respect the rights of Indigenous peoples, including land and resources.
  4. Community Relations: Operations must contribute to the well-being of local communities.
  5. Benefits from the Forest: Management must efficiently use products to ensure economic viability and social benefits.
  6. Environmental Values and Impacts: Forestry must conserve biodiversity, ecosystem functions, and mitigate negative impacts.
  7. Management Planning: Managers must implement up-to-date forest management plans.
  8. Monitoring and Assessment: Continuous evaluation of forest conditions and social impacts must be conducted.
  9. High Conservation Value (HCV): Forests with high conservation value must be maintained or enhanced.
  10. Implementation of Management Activities: All activities must be conducted in an environmentally and socially responsible way.

Types of FSC Certification and Labels

To help B2B buyers and consumers clearly understand what they are purchasing, the FSC system is divided into different certifications and product labels.

Below is a breakdown of the FSC certifications and labels you will encounter when sourcing yoga mats, helping you make informed procurement decisions for your brand:

Certification / Label Type Definition & Supply Chain Application What It Means for Yoga Mat Brands
FSC Forest Management (FM) Applies to forest owners/managers. Ensures the forest is managed sustainably under internationally recognized standards. The very beginning of the supply chain. Ensures the rubber trees (Hevea brasiliensis) are tapped responsibly.
FSC Chain of Custody (CoC) Tracks the material from the forest through processing, manufacturing, and distribution. Crucial for B2B buyers. It confirms the manufacturer hasn't mixed certified rubber with non-certified materials.
FSC 100% (Label) All materials in the product come from responsibly managed, FSC-certified forests. The "Gold Standard" for natural rubber yoga mats. Directly protects healthy forests.
FSC Mix (Label) A blend of FSC-certified material, recycled material, or controlled wood. A reliable option that still promotes sustainable forestry and material optimization.
FSC Recycled (Label) Products contain 100% recycled materials. Conserves forest resources and lowers the need for new harvesting.

Understanding these distinctions empowers procurement teams to verify supplier claims and avoid "greenwashing" when marketing their final products.

Why FSC Certification Matters for Natural Rubber Yoga Mats

Natural rubber is harvested from rubber trees (Hevea brasiliensis). Because your product is directly linked to forest ecosystems, lacking responsible oversight in rubber harvesting can lead to severe supply chain risks, including loss of biodiversity, soil degradation, and unfair labor practices.

By partnering with manufacturers that source FSC-certified rubber, your business actively helps to:

  • Protect Forest Ecosystems: Ensure tapping does not damage trees and wildlife habitats.
  • Support Ethical Labor: Guarantee safe conditions and fair compensation for workers.
  • Reduce Environmental Impact: Comply with strict limits on chemical use and pollution.

Q3: What is the difference between FSC 100% and FSC Mix for rubber mats?
A: "FSC 100%" means all the natural rubber used comes exclusively from FSC-certified forests. "FSC Mix" indicates the product may contain a blend of FSC-certified rubber and other controlled or recycled materials. For premium natural rubber mats, FSC 100% is highly recommended.

Q4: How can a brand verify if a manufacturer is truly FSC-certified?
A: You should ask the manufacturer for their FSC Chain of Custody (CoC) certification code. You can then verify this code on the official FSC public search database to ensure their certification is valid and current.
